What does a press assistant do?

Press assistants require physical fitness, stamina, and inventory management skills. Some of the job responsibilities consist of supervising and operating the press machine that produces newspapers, magazines, and books. Press assistants can be hired as consultants, or work for a specific agency, business, or individual.

What does a digital print operator do?

A digital print operator is primarily in charge of preparing and processing custom prints according to client orders, ensuring efficiency and client satisfaction. It is their duty to identify and take note of the client's needs and preferences, operate printing machines and equipment, and complete orders within deadlines. They also assist clients by answering inquiries, offering recommendations or alternatives, and promptly and professionally solving complaints. Moreover, a digital print operator must also handle calls and correspondence, maintain records of all transactions, monitor supply inventories, perform regular maintenance checks on equipment, and conduct basic repairs when necessary.
